article thumbnail

Employee App: Definition and Top Reasons Why Your Workplace Needs One

DZone

Today, technology has become a significant part of our life. It is developing rapidly, while production methods and operation models are changing. The internet has also dramatically revolutionized many different fields of human life, but its use is inevitable.

Internet 239
article thumbnail

Batch vs. Real-Time Processing: Understanding the Differences

DZone

Key definitions can be summarized as follows: Understanding the key distinctions between these two processing paradigms is crucial for organizations to make informed decisions and harness the full potential of their data.

Insiders

Sign Up for our Newsletter

This site is protected by reCAPTCHA and the Google Privacy Policy and Terms of Service apply.

article thumbnail

Ready-to-go sample data pipelines with Dataflow

The Netflix TechBlog

Workflow Definitions Below you can see a typical file structure of a sample workflow package written in SparkSQL. ??? In every sample workflow package there are three workflow definition files that work together to provide flexible functionality. See an example high water mark job from the main workflow definition. -

article thumbnail

Maestro: Netflix’s Workflow Orchestrator

The Netflix TechBlog

A workflow definition is defined in a JSON format. Maestro combines user-supplied fields with those managed by Maestro to form a flexible and powerful orchestration definition. A Maestro workflow definition comprises two main sections: properties and versioned workflow including its metadata.

Strategy 260
article thumbnail

Software Licensing and Open Source: Why Definitions Matter

Percona

Over the last few years, there have been many calls to evolve the Open Source Definition (OSD) to fit the modern world. Some would like to seenoncompetitive licenses such as the Server Side Public License (SSPL) or Elastic License considered open source.

article thumbnail

Measuring Code Quality: Qualitative and Quantitative

DZone

The quality can be subjective, so different teams may use different definitions based on the context. Code Quality defines that the code is good, which means code is of high quality, and code is bad, which means code is of low quality. Keeping good code quality is also crucial for developing safety-critical systems.

Code 278
article thumbnail

How to Be an Engineering Leader: A letter to my past self

DZone

Everyone has their own definition of true leadership. What I didn't understand at the start of my leadership journey was that each of us is a leader. Regardless of intent, we influence and impact our communities, industries, workplaces, and relationships. Yet, often we don't understand the importance or impact of simply being present.